General Practice Recognition Appeal Committee

Part of the Health portfolio and a Federal authority

The General Practice Recognition Appeal Committee is part of the Health portfolio, and functions in an regulatory, review, inquiry, commission capacity. The General Practice Recognition Appeal Committee considers appeals from medical practitioners who have been refused re-inclusion on the Vocational Register by the General Practice Recognition Eligibility Committee or who have been removed from the Vocational Register.
